Politics in 2019: Get Ready for Donald Trump, Beto O'Rourke, Dallas Mayor's Race, Texas Legislature

This year will be a prelude to the 2020 presidential election, one that could include two or more candidates from Texas. At the same time, politics in 2019 will be highlighted by an intriguing Texas legislative session and a wide-open race for Dallas mayor.After last year's rollicking midterm elections, 2019 will offer little time off from politics.Here are some things to look for as the year unfolds.Does Beto O'Rourke run for president?The former El Paso congressman thrilled many Texans with his spirited run for the U.S. Senate against Republican incumbent Ted Cruz. He lost to Cruz by 2.6 percent of the vote, with the enthusiasm surrounding his campaign helping to push to victory Democrats in federal and local races.Now O'Rourke is pondering a run for president, and there's a movement to draft him into the Democratic race. He's already polling ahead of every Democrat except former Vice President Joe Biden and Sen. Bernie Sanders of Vermont.Critics of O'Rourke and political pundits ask a logical question: How can a guy be successful in a presidential run coming off a Senate loss in his home state?  Continue reading...
